Get Connected Fast : How to Do 123 HP com Setup
Need to jumpstart your printing experience? Setting up your HP printer with 123hp.com is a breeze! This simple process will have you printing in no time. First, obtain your HP printer's model number and power it on. Next, establish your computer to the same Wi-Fi network as your printer. Now, navigate 123hp.com in your web browser and follow the graphical instructions. You'll be asked to input your printer's model number and connect it to your Wi-Fi network. Finally, configure any necessary drivers and confirm your connection by printing a test page!
That's it! You're now good to go.
